ISLAMABAD: PPP Secretary Common Nayyar Bokhari asserted on Sunday that provincial autonomy “should stay free from interference”.
He mentioned this in a press release, wherein he additionally referred to a proposed twenty eighth constitutional modification — a potential constitutional bundle about which PPP insiders have expressed concern that it may deal a critical blow to the monetary autonomy and powers over sure key portfolios that have been devolved to the provinces after 2010 below the 18th Constitutional Modification.
The 18th Modification, handed below the PPP-led authorities in 2010, was a landmark laws within the nation’s constitutional scheme, because it devolved powers to the provinces in key areas of public providers, together with well being, girls’s improvement, social welfare and native authorities.
Beneath the modification, the provinces’ share of federal assets was set at 57.5 %. Requires a overview of the 18th Modification have been made a number of instances up to now, and have come from totally different sides of the political spectrum.
There have been reviews of an modification being thought of to roll again the 18th Modification in latest days as nicely, however nothing has been mentioned with full certainty by anybody from the ruling PML-N, of which the PPP is an ally within the Centre.
In his assertion, Bokhari mentioned nothing had been “offered in black and white” relating to the proposed twenty eighth constitutional modification up to now.
“The difficulty of the Nationwide Finance Fee has been raised below the twenty eighth Modification. The provinces resolved the matter themselves and supplied funds to the federation from their very own assets,” he mentioned, seemingly referring to a latest association below which the federal government has determined to Freeze improvement allocations for the provinces for 3 years to generate greater than Rs900 billion in extra assets for the Centre’s strategic wants forward of the FY2026-27 finances.
Bokhari mentioned that whereas the PPP had supported the PML-N in finances formulation, the politics of each events “stay separate”.
He additionally referred to a press release by PPP Chairperson Bilawal Bhutto-Zardari, saying it was issued “holding floor realities in view”.
Whereas Bokhari didn’t specify which assertion he was referring to, Bilawal lately hit out on the PML-N over the delay in holding native authorities polls in Punjab and Islamabad and accused it of making an attempt to create variations between the PPP and the Muttahida Qaumi Motion-Pakistan (MQM-P) on the difficulty.
Talking within the Nationwide Meeting on the ultimate day of the finances session earlier this week, he additionally challenged the PML-N to carry native authorities elections in Islamabad and Lahore inside 90 days.
For his half, Bokhari pressured that the general public ought to be given their rights by means of native authorities elections.
He added that the “PPP gained the native authorities elections in Karachi with public help”. Then again, he continued, the “MQM didn’t even take part, and Jamaat-i-Islami (JI) would have had a proper to the mayorship provided that the individuals had voted for them”.
He urged the MQM-P and JI to point out persistence and permit the native authorities system to operate in Karachi.
“PPP is a democratic celebration and considers it a accountability to focus on public points,” Bokhari mentioned.
